Product Description:
The MS2E05-B0BTN-CMSG0-NNNNN-NN represents a synchronous servomotor that belongs to the MS2E series family. It is made for industrial automation by Bosch Rexroth. The servomotor features a compact flange size of 98 mm. This motor implements an automatic cooling functionality that depends on natural ventilation or external surface cooling.
The MS2E05-B0BTN-CMSG0-NNNNN-NN servomotor offers a 19 mm shaft diameter. It also has a flexible attachment using an overall length of 40 mm. The servomotor installs securely through its 95 mm spigot diameter coupled with a 115 mm bolt circle. Precision alignment and reliable fixture occur through M8 threaded mounting holes. Standard industrial protection measures protect this servomotor but do not provide any defense against aggressive substances. The MS2E05-B0BTN-CMSG0-NNNNN-NN servomotor reaches a maximum torque output of 11.5 Nm and a continuous torque level of 3.75 Nm at 100K. Its rotor is designed without a holding brake and has a low inertia value of 0.00017 kg·m² that supports fast motion response. The product fulfills the requirements specified in EN 60068-2-27 for shock resistance and EN 60068-2-6 for vibration resistance. The servomotor enables storage combined with transportation throughout the temperature range from -20°C to +85°C. The synchronous servomotor shows relative humidity tolerance within 5% to 95%, provided non-condensation conditions exist.
The MS2E05-B0BTN-CMSG0-NNNNN-NN servomotor functions effectively between 0°C and +40°C of ambient temperature. The servomotor achieves IP65 protection standards since it has completely sealed connectors. It operates without performance reduction while used at altitudes not exceeding 1000 meters. Sun exposure and ultraviolet radiation should be prevented from reaching the synchronous servomotor. This motor cannot operate adequately in chemical vapor and salt spray-exposed environments. The complete operation within ATEX zones requires certified models that follow designated operational limits. The servomotor was purpose-built to support precise motion control.
Frequently Asked Questions about MS2E05-B0BTN-CMSG0-NNNNN-NN:
Q: Why is EN 60068-2-27 compliance important for the MS2E05-B0BTN-CMSG0-NNNNN-NN?
A: Compliance with EN 60068-2-27 certifies the motor€™s resilience against mechanical shock, enhancing reliability in industrial setups with high physical stress.
Q: How does the MS2E05-B0BTN-CMSG0-NNNNN-NN perform in non-ATEX environments?
A: In non-ATEX environments, the motor delivers high precision control and efficiency, but for explosive zones, only certified variants of MS2E05-B0BTN-CMSG0-NNNNN-NN should be used.
Q: How does the 115 mm bolt circle support installation of the MS2E05-B0BTN-CMSG0-NNNNN-NN?
A: The 115 mm bolt circle provides a standardized mounting pattern, improving compatibility with existing industrial machinery and facilitating quick replacement or upgrades.
Q: What is the benefit of the servomotor€™s spigot diameter on the MS2E05-B0BTN-CMSG0-NNNNN-NN?
A: The 95 mm spigot diameter ensures precise centering and alignment during installation, reducing the risk of shaft misalignment and mechanical vibration.
Q: Why is IP65 protection significant for the MS2E05-B0BTN-CMSG0-NNNNN-NN servomotor?
A: IP65 protection ensures complete sealing from dust ingress and water jets, making it suitable for demanding environments requiring strict ingress protection standards.
